Swing Gate Installation
Swing gates dominate Fate’s residential architecture. The ornamental iron and aluminum designs favored by builders like Highland Homes and Perry Homes in subdivisions such as Williamsburg and The Trails almost always swing inward on single or double-leaf configurations. We install these with post footings engineered for Blackland Prairie clay, typically 36 inches deep with bell-bottom piers that resist the seasonal heave that shifts cheaper installations within two years. Our swing gate installations include proper hinge geometry to prevent the sagging that triggers auto-operator strain.

Sliding Gate Installation
Sliding gates suit Fate’s narrower lots and driveways with limited swing radius, increasingly common in higher-density phases near downtown. These require precise track alignment and counterweight engineering. The clay soil movement that plagues Fate makes sliding gate installation particularly unforgiving; a track that goes in perfectly level in March may bind by August if the footing isn’t engineered for soil expansion. We pour concrete footings below the frost line and use adjustable track brackets that allow seasonal fine-tuning without complete reinstallation.

Common Gate Installation Problems We See in Fate Homes
- Clay soil heave misaligns gate posts. Fate sits on the Blackland Prairie, where expansive clay swells with spring rain and shrinks in summer drought. This seasonal movement shifts post footings, binds hinges, and throws auto-operator travel limits out of calibration. We see this on gates less than five years old. Our solution: deeper bell-bottom piers and adjustable hinge sets that allow seasonal realignment without re-pouring concrete.
- Bulk-installed operators fail in clusters after ice storms. The February 2021 freeze demonstrated this across North Texas, but Fate’s uniform housing stock made it especially concentrated. When power surges fried LiftMaster circuit boards, entire Canyon Creek and Williamsburg streets lost gate function simultaneously. We coordinated with multiple homeowners and HOA management to replace matched units under the community’s hardware requirements, keeping every driveway in compliance.
- Premature corrosion on ornamental iron hardware. Blackland Prairie humidity combines with road salt from winter ice treatments to accelerate rust on developer-grade hinges and latches. The ornamental iron gates common in Fate subdivisions show this first at the bottom hinge, where splash and salt accumulate. We upgrade to stainless steel or zinc-plated hardware during installation, with proper drainage details the original builders skipped.

Blackland Prairie clay soil expands when wet and contracts when dry. Fate’s seasonal rainfall pattern, typically 35-40 inches concentrated in spring storms, creates repeated swelling and shrinking cycles. Posts set in standard 24-inch footings heave and tilt within two to four years. Our installations use 36-inch minimum depth with bell-bottom piers that anchor below the active soil layer, preventing the misalignment that binds hinges and overloads operators.

Most Fate subdivisions specify maximum decibel levels for gate operation, typically enforced through nuisance clauses rather than explicit numbers. The practical standard: no audible motor noise at property lines during nighttime hours. We achieve this through proper hinge geometry (reducing motor strain), soft-start/soft-stop operator programming, and vibration isolation between operator arm and gate frame. During installation, we test operation at multiple points in the travel cycle and adjust until the gate runs silent.
